Did you completely remove any previous versions of XAMPP including the xampp folder before trying to install 1.7.2 version as instructed using either of the 2 methods on the XAMPP for Windows home page?
(The installations instruction are also clearly included on the above Home Page).

mickdeman wrote:I have just attempted to XAMPP 1.7.2 on Windows XP.
You would have downloaded a self extracting archive exe file that will run the installation setup automatically and correctly install XAMPP when you double click on it.
How exactly did you try and install the XAMPP 1.7.2 version?

mickdeman wrote:I double clicked setup_xampp.bat
Why do this when it is run automatically when you install XAMPP 1.7.2 and how many times did you run the bat file?
(Some files are deleted after the installation setup script is first run).

When installing 1.7.2 the first time, did you answer all the questions using the defaults when the automatic installation setup script was run?

What do you see now when you open your XAMPP Control Panel?
Are Apache and MySQL showing a green running indication?

Can you go to http://localhost or http://127.0.0.1 and see the XAMPP Welcome page?


Finally you may have to uninstall this 1.7.2 version using the methods outlined on the above XAMPP home page then do a new install of 1.7.2 by double clicking on the downloaded exe file and answering the questions in the installation script console window when asked.
